<p><a href="http://bcsknowhow.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/01/ncf_u_moore_576.jpg"><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-815" style="margin-left: 4px; margin-right: 4px;" title="kellen moore" src="http://bcsknowhow.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/01/ncf_u_moore_576.jpg" alt="" width="346" height="194" /></a>Boise State’s defense shut down Andy Dalton and the TCU Horned Frogs while the Broncos did just enough on offense to win their second Fiesta Bowl in four years, 17-10.</p>
<p>Going into the game, the key matchup everyone was watching was the vaunted TCU defense against a dynamic and explosive Boise State offense. Those two unit neutralized one another, and it was left up to the other side of the ball for both teams to decide this one.</p>
<p>The Horned Frog’s offense was no slouch this season, but the Broncos were able to hold TCU down just long enough to come out of Arizona with a win.</p>
<p>In this matchup of two undefeated non-BCS conference schools, both would have liked to have been included in the national title discussion, but the Fiesta Bowl was the best they could have hoped for.</p>
<p>In TCU’s first-ever BCS bowl, Gary Patterson’s squad looked uneven from the start, as Dalton was intercepted three times.</p>
<p>After the Broncos scored the game’s first ten points, Dalton finally led the Horned Frogs offense to some points, connecting with Curtis Clay for a 30-yard score.</p>
<p>The third quarter was uneventful, however the Horned Frogs did finally tie up the game after a short field goal near the end of the quarter was good.</p>
<p>The biggest play of the game came after the teams had traded punts and Boise seemed to be punting one more time after another failed drive.</p>
<p>But the Broncos rose to national prominence on the strength of the trick plays that got them the Fiesta Bowl crown in 2007, and they used those “gadget” plays one more time, this time on a fake punt.</p>
<p>After the Bronco punted completed a pass for the first down, it was only a matter of time before Broncos quarterback Kellen Moore led his team down the field, and finished the drive off by handing the ball to running back Doug Martin, who finished the drive with a TD run, giving the Broncos the game-winning score.</p>
<p>A late drive from Dalton and the Frogs came up empty after a tipped pass was intercepted for the third and final time by the Boise defense, capping the victory for the Broncos.</p>
